Buttonwoods Center now for the entire Community

Warwick-The Buttonwoods Community Center in Warwick now offers exciting recreational and educational programs for residents of all ages. Centrally located on West Shore Road, the center has recently added a wide variety of classes for toddlers, children, adults, teens and seniors, and will continue to expand programming opportunities as it grows into its new role in the Warwick community.

“It is so important to have a center that is welcoming and provides truly affordable, quality programs for every member of our community. The Buttonwoods Community Center is the ideal place to offer fun, educational programs that will enrich the lives of the people of Warwick,” said Mayor Scott Avedisian.

Programs currently being offered for the spring and summer range from mother/daughter yoga beginning May 25, to week-long band camps in July. New programs are continually being added to meet the needs of the community.

Michael Rooney, Parks and Recreation Director, said he hopes that all Warwick residents will take advantage of the activities at the Buttonwoods Community Center. “This is a great opportunity for the Recreation Department to expand programs and offer residents of different age groups and interests the opportunity to explore new possibilities.”
